Mark Ricci is an actor, comedian, and influencer who has been featured on Forbes, Spoiler Magazine, TheHollywodFix, and countless television shows and commercials worldwide. His YouTube channels Movie Man Mark, and the Six Side Studios channel which he produces for, have a combined total of over 400,000 subscribers and over 150 million views. His TV credits include Prime Video's spin-off of their most popular show, "The Boys," entitled Gen V, Discovery channel shows Fear Thy Neighbor, Web of Lies, If I Should Die, Netflix's Fireman Sam and the film Fireman Sam: Set for Action which grossed 2 million in a theatrical run, as well as the Warner Bros. animated series Super Wish. He was the first teenager in the history of streaming to launch a stand up special, which landed on Amazon Prime Video. His commercial credits include Beyblade Burst, (worldwide) Zelle, (national) Little Potato Company, and more.
